#da4fea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#da4fea is composed of 85.5% red, 31% green and 91.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 6.8% cyan, 66.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 8.2% black. It has a hue angle of 293.8 degrees, a saturation of 78.7% and a lightness of 61.4%. #da4fea color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9eff with #b500d5. Closest websafe color is: #cc66ff.

Shades and Tints of #da4fea
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0211 is the darkest color, while #fffe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#da4fea
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9e9b9e is the less saturated color, while #e640f9 is the most saturated one.
